En aquest tema, explorarem com monitoritzar i controlar projectes àgils per assegurar que es compleixin els objectius del projecte i es mantingui la qualitat del producte. El monitoratge i control són processos continus que ajuden a identificar desviacions i prendre mesures correctives de manera oportuna.
Objectius del Monitoratge i Control
-
Assegurar l'Aliniació amb els Objectius del Projecte:
- Verificar que el treball realitzat està alineat amb els objectius del projecte.
- Assegurar que les funcionalitats desenvolupades compleixen amb els requisits del client.
-
Identificar i Gestionar Desviacions:
- Detectar desviacions respecte al pla inicial.
- Implementar mesures correctives per tornar al camí previst.
-
Mantenir la Qualitat del Producte:
- Assegurar que el producte compleix amb els estàndards de qualitat establerts.
- Realitzar proves contínues per identificar i corregir errors.
Eines i Tècniques de Monitoratge i Control
- Taulers de Seguiment (Dashboards)
Els taulers de seguiment són eines visuals que proporcionen una visió general de l'estat del projecte. Poden incloure:
-
Gràfics de Burndown i Burnup:
- Gràfic de Burndown: Mostra la quantitat de treball restant en un sprint o projecte.
- Gràfic de Burnup: Mostra el progrés realitzat i la quantitat de treball completat.
-
Indicadors Clau de Rendiment (KPIs):
- Velocitat de l'Equip: Mesura la quantitat de treball completat per l'equip en un sprint.
- Taxa de Defectes: Mesura la quantitat de defectes trobats i corregits.
- Reunions de Seguiment
-
Daily Stand-up (Reunió Diària):
- Breu reunió diària on cada membre de l'equip comparteix el que va fer ahir, el que farà avui i qualsevol impediment que tingui.
-
Sprint Review (Revisió de Sprint):
- Reunió al final de cada sprint per revisar el treball completat i obtenir feedback dels stakeholders.
-
Sprint Retrospective (Retrospectiva de Sprint):
- Reunió per reflexionar sobre el procés de treball i identificar àrees de millora.
- Gestió Visual del Treball
-
Tauler Kanban:
- Utilitzat per visualitzar el flux de treball i identificar colls d'ampolla.
- Columnes típiques: "Per fer", "En procés", "Fet".
-
Backlog del Producte i del Sprint:
- Llista prioritzada de funcionalitats i tasques pendents.
- Revisat i actualitzat contínuament per reflectir les prioritats canviants.
Exemples Pràctics
Exemple 1: Gràfic de Burndown
Sprint 1 - Gràfic de Burndown Dia | Treball Restant (hores) -----|------------------------ 1 | 80 2 | 70 3 | 60 4 | 50 5 | 45 6 | 35 7 | 25 8 | 20 9 | 15 10 | 10 11 | 5 12 | 0
Exemple 2: Tauler Kanban
| To Do | In Progress | Done | |--------------|-------------|------------| | Task 1 | Task 3 | Task 2 | | Task 4 | Task 5 | Task 6 | | Task 7 | | Task 8 |
Exercici Pràctic
Exercici: Crear un Gràfic de Burndown
-
Descripció:
- Suposem que l'equip té un sprint de 10 dies amb 100 hores de treball planificades.
- Registra el treball restant al final de cada dia.
-
Passos:
- Crea una taula amb dues columnes: "Dia" i "Treball Restant (hores)".
- Completa la taula amb les dades següents:
- Dia 1: 100 hores
- Dia 2: 90 hores
- Dia 3: 80 hores
- Dia 4: 70 hores
- Dia 5: 60 hores
- Dia 6: 50 hores
- Dia 7: 40 hores
- Dia 8: 30 hores
- Dia 9: 20 hores
- Dia 10: 10 hores
-
Solució:
Sprint 1 - Gràfic de Burndown Dia | Treball Restant (hores) -----|------------------------ 1 | 100 2 | 90 3 | 80 4 | 70 5 | 60 6 | 50 7 | 40 8 | 30 9 | 20 10 | 10
Errors Comuns i Consells
-
Error: No Actualitzar Regularment el Tauler Kanban
- Consell: Assegura't que el tauler es mantingui actualitzat diàriament per reflectir l'estat real del treball.
-
Error: No Realitzar Reunions de Seguiment
- Consell: Programa reunions diàries i revisa els sprints per assegurar una comunicació efectiva i una ràpida identificació de problemes.
-
Error: No Utilitzar Indicadors Clau de Rendiment (KPIs)
- Consell: Defineix i segueix KPIs rellevants per al teu projecte per mesurar el rendiment i la qualitat.
Conclusió
El monitoratge i control de projectes àgils són essencials per assegurar que el projecte es mantingui en el bon camí i compleixi amb els objectius establerts. Utilitzant eines com els taulers de seguiment, les reunions de seguiment i la gestió visual del treball, els equips poden identificar desviacions i prendre mesures correctives de manera oportuna. Amb la pràctica i l'ús consistent d'aquestes tècniques, els equips poden millorar contínuament el seu procés de treball i la qualitat del producte final.
Curs de Metodologies Àgils
Mòdul 1: Introducció a les Metodologies Àgils
- Principis i Valors del Manifest Àgil
- Beneficis de les Metodologies Àgils
- Comparació entre Metodologies Tradicionals i Àgils
Mòdul 2: Scrum
- Introducció a Scrum
- Rols en Scrum
- Esdeveniments en Scrum
- Artefactes en Scrum
- Implementació de Scrum en Projectes
Mòdul 3: Kanban
- Introducció a Kanban
- Principis i Pràctiques de Kanban
- Tauler Kanban
- Flux de Treball en Kanban
- Implementació de Kanban en Projectes
Mòdul 4: Gestió de Projectes de Programari amb Metodologies Àgils
- Selecció de la Metodologia Àgil Adequada
- Planificació i Estimació Àgil
- Gestió de Riscos en Projectes Àgils
- Monitoratge i Control de Projectes Àgils
- Millora Contínua en Projectes Àgils
Mòdul 5: Casos Pràctics i Exercicis
- Cas Pràctic: Implementació de Scrum
- Cas Pràctic: Implementació de Kanban
- Exercicis de Planificació Àgil
- Exercicis de Monitoratge i Control
- Exercicis de Millora Contínua